Our story
Isolve was born from the entrepreneurial vision of Per Erik Holm. In 1997, he founded Varmepumpen AS to help homeowners replace oil-based heating systems with environmentally friendly heat pumps. As buildings became more airtight and energy efficiency requirements increased, the company changed its name to Isolve AS in 2018, reflecting its broader mission to develop holistic indoor climate solutions.
Per Erik holds a degree in Mechanical Engineering and a Master’s in Energy Management. His background includes leading the development of an air-to-water heat pump for Toshiba/ABK and serving as editor of the Norwegian trade journal Norsk VVS. In 2015, inspired by the green transition, he began developing a new type of integrated, low-energy heating system. After years of prototyping, testing, and patent work, the result became Isolve Air, a complete, intelligent climate system for modern homes.

Our technology
Isolve Air is more than a heat pump. It is a fully integrated indoor climate system that combines heating, cooling, ventilation, and hot water in one compact unit. It’s based on a patented compression process and a tri-source CO₂ heat pump that draws energy from outdoor air during the day and from its internal thermal energy store at night. The result is outstanding efficiency and year-round comfort, even in cold climates.
Key advantages
Integrated design, combining heat pump, ventilation, and energy storage in one unit for plug-and-play installation.
Natural refrigerant that uses CO₂ (R744), safe for both people and the planet with zero ozone impact and negligible GWP.
Compact footprint that requires less than one square meter of floor space, ideal for new-build homes.
Energy storage that relies on phase-change technology to store and release energy for both heating and cooling, providing up to 14 kWh of free cooling.
Balanced ventilation that delivers fresh, filtered air while recovering heat from exhaust air.
Prefabrication and modularization that reduce installation time, cost, and complexity.
Innovations include tri-source operation, two-temperature hot-water heating, direct room-heat control, and other unique features that make Isolve Air truly one of a kind.
Together, these innovations form a compact, quiet, and future-proof system that dramatically reduces household energy use while maximizing indoor comfort, without outdoor units, without boreholes, and without synthetic refrigerants.
